I take this opportunity to clarify some issues related to the Chimpanzee Health Improvement, Maintenance and Protection Act by entering into a colloquy with my colleague from New Hampshire, Senator Bob Smith. Senator Smith, as my fellow prime sponsor of the Senate version of this legislation, S. 2725, I would first like to address the House amendment to the bill, which would allow for the possibility of temporarily removing certain chimpanzees from a sanctuary for medical research? Is it your understanding that the purpose of the CHIMP Act is still to provide a permanent lifetime sanctuary for chimpanzees who have been designated as no longer useful or needed in scientific research?
